1. Scheduling Consistent Servicing Checks


Adhering strictly to a routine inspection timeline forms the foundation of smart financial management for vehicle owners. Following the original manufacturer recommendations helps prevent minor operational irregularities from escalating into massive mechanical failures. Regular assessments of core mechanical systems allow technicians to catch declining components long before they cause secondary damage to surrounding engine parts. Maintaining thorough documentation of every completed service task also supports overall performance and substantially increases market value when the time arrives to sell or trade in the vehicle.


Beyond preserving future resale value, early detection remains the single most effective tool for lowering long term operational bills. Simple habits like monitoring dashboard alerts, observing changes in handling, and noticing unusual operational sounds empower drivers to address minor defects immediately. Utilizing structured inspection checklists ensures that vital components like fluid levels, drive belts, and braking systems receive uniform attention during every visit. Taking systematic actions ensures that minor adjustments replace major emergency overhauls down the road. Consistency in checking essential components ultimately transforms routine care into predictable, manageable household expenses.


2. Comparing Market Options for Parts and Labor


Securing competitive prices on vehicle care requires active research and a willingness to explore multiple service avenues. Standard labor rates and diagnostic fees can vary dramatically between independent garages, dealership service departments, and specialized franchise shops within the exact same region. Obtaining detailed written quotes from several facilities provides a clear picture of local market standards and helps identify reasonable pricing for specific procedures. Reviewing local feedback and verifying facility certifications ensures that lower prices do not come at the expense of proper workmanship. Taking time to shop around guarantees that car owners receive high quality service at a completely reasonable price.


Smart sourcing of physical replacement components presents another immediate opportunity for significant financial savings. Drivers can often lower their expenses by purchasing components through reputable online distributors or local supply outlets rather than paying retail markups directly at the service counter. Evaluating the differences between original equipment manufacturer components and certified aftermarket options allows owners to make tailored decisions based on their budget and vehicle age. Combining careful part selection with active promotional discounts or seasonal garage coupons delivers consistent financial relief across every service visit. Smart consumer research ensures that every dollar spent on vehicle maintenance achieves maximum utility.


3. Establishing Connections with Reliable Service Specialists


Developing a long term professional relationship with a dependable service facility yields substantial ongoing advantages for vehicle owners. A consistent technician becomes thoroughly familiar with the specific history, recurring patterns, and unique quirks of a particular vehicle, which streamlines future diagnostic efforts. This ongoing familiarity enables more accurate advice regarding which components actually require immediate attention and which ones can safely wait. Regular clients frequently benefit from enhanced communication, honest assessments, and localized loyalty perks that effectively reduce the cost of ongoing auto repair. Cultivating open communication with a technician ensures that service decisions remain fully transparent.


Identifying a truly reputable garage requires initial diligence, including verifying certifications from recognized organizations like Automotive Service Excellence. Transparent technicians willingly provide comprehensive explanations of proposed procedures, breakdown itemized estimates, and welcome questions from customers. Prioritizing clear communication eliminates misunderstandings surrounding service expectations and final invoices. Finding a skilled facility that provides fair rates alongside transparent communication creates a lasting partnership that protects both the vehicle and the household budget over time. Reliable technicians value client loyalty and consistently work to keep ongoing care affordable.


4. Declining Unnecessary Service Recommendations


Protecting a financial budget requires the ability to distinguish between essential mechanical repairs and nonessential service add-ons. Service advisors face intense commercial targets and may occasionally utilize high pressure sales techniques to recommend unnecessary system flushes, aggressive fluid replacements, or immediate cosmetic fixes. Remaining calm and referencing the specific maintenance schedule printed inside the original owner manual enables drivers to decline extra services that do not align with manufacturer guidelines. Developing a firm understanding of true service requirements helps vehicle owners stand their ground during sales pitches.


When confronted with sudden, highly expensive service recommendations, seeking a second opinion from an independent third party facility is a prudent choice. Independent evaluations help confirm whether a proposed procedure is genuinely urgent or merely a precautionary suggestion. Furthermore, drivers must carefully analyze total vehicle value when evaluating major structural or mechanical work on aging vehicles. Prioritizing essential safety and operational components over minor cosmetic flaws ensures that limited maintenance dollars are spent strictly where they provide the greatest functional benefit. Smart financial choices protect drivers from spending hard-earned capital on unnecessary mechanical procedures.


5. Implementing Proactive Protection Habits


Executing daily protective measures serves as a powerful defense against premature component failure and costly service visits. Routinely monitoring and changing vital fluids like engine oil, transmission fluid, coolant, and brake fluid ensures proper internal lubrication and heat dissipation. Proper tire care, including regular inflation checks, tread depth evaluations, and scheduled rotations, directly optimizes fuel economy while maximizing tire lifespan. Simple daily habits prevent unnecessary strain on mechanical systems and keep overall auto repair expenses to an absolute minimum. Maintaining proactive habits ensures that vehicle components perform efficiently throughout their intended lifespan.


Environmental protection plays an equally vital role in preserving structural integrity and preventing unnecessary deterioration over time. Keeping the exterior and undercarriage free from road grime, salt, and environmental debris protects against invasive rust and clear coat damage. Parking in shaded areas, utilizing protective car covers, or parking inside a garage shields sensitive electronics, paint, and interior upholstery from intense solar radiation. Paying immediate attention to dashboard warnings prevents minor sensor triggers from expanding into full mechanical breakdowns on the road. Protecting a vehicle from daily environmental wear preserves both its functional condition and aesthetic appeal.
